			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-62" style="margin-left: 10px; margin-right: 10px;" title="HTC Tattoo" src="http://www.htcblogged.co.uk/wp-content/uploads/2009/10/HTC-Tattoo.jpg" alt="HTC Tattoo" width="250" height="215" />Many mobile phone users are seriously considering <a href="http://www.htcblogged.co.uk/2009/11/htc-phones/the-true-personal-phone-htc-tattoo.html">HTC Tattoo</a>, the latest Android handset from the Taiwanese mobile phone manufacturers HTC as a smart closest alternative to expensive smartphones for a relatively reasonable price, prior to its release in October.  And there is no real quality that they compromise if they think about HTC Tattoo instead of a highly promoted brand for being their next mobile phone. After all, <a href="http://www.best-mobile-contracts.co.uk/phones/HTC-Tattoo.aspx">HTC Tattoo</a> is one of the very few handsets that offer a Android platform in their user interface, while also keeping in mind the fact that Tattoo would not be the first HTC handset to be released with an Android operating system, a feature that mobile phone users are increasingly becoming aware of and are assigning a lot of weight to with every passing day.</p>
<p>With HTC Tattoo, you can stay updated with all the news feeds, messages and other updates on the internet in a single stream on the user friendly interface, which is easy to navigate through a 2.8 inch TFT touch screen with a QVGA display of 240 x 320 pixels. HTC Tattoo is an attractive design, and it is a very light and slim handset. Along with delivering top quality online experience, while supporting a variety of connectivity options such as 3G Network protocols, Wi-Fi, GSM and Bluetooth, HTC Tattoo also satisfies the aesthetic sense of many style conscious mobile phone users.</p>
<p>Some may find the 3.2 mega pixel camera of HTC Tattoo a little downside for the price, but that is a cost this handset comes with for its light weight and slim size. For those who consider camera an important feature and are looking for the nearest alternative for a better camera, should try Tattoo’s predecessor <a href="http://www.htcblogged.co.uk/htc-phones/htc-hero-innovation-in-design.html">HTC Hero</a>, which offers a 5.0 mega pixel camera. But otherwise, the specifications of both the handsets are more or less the same.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-58" style="margin-left: 10px; margin-right: 10px;" title="HTC Tattoo" src="http://www.htcblogged.co.uk/wp-content/uploads/2009/09/HTC-Tattoo.jpg" alt="HTC Tattoo" width="250" height="215" />After a number of leaks during the last few months, the HTC Click has finally made its first ever official appearance. The final name for the HTC Click will be the <a href="http://www.htc.com/www/product/tattoo/overview.html">HTC Tattoo</a>. This shows that the phone is targeted more towards the youth segment of the market. It has a very nice design and comes with a fairly low price tag, thereby bringing the Android OS to the mass market, including the youth.</p>
<p>The small <a href="http://www.best-mobile-contracts.co.uk/reviews/HTC-Tattoo.aspx">HTC Tattoo Reviews</a> is the first ever Android phone from a major manufacturer to have a QVGA resistive touchscreen rather than a high – resolution HVGA capacitive screen. The manufacturer states that the resistive technology is a good idea for a 2.8 inch display like the display used on the Tattoo. It will run on a 528 MHz Qualcomm CPU and will have 256 MB of RAM. These specifications will ensure that the phone will pack in some good performance.</p>
<p>The top features present in the HTC Tattoo include 3G with HSDPA connectivity, GPS, Wi-Fi and a 3.2 MP camera with autofocus. An FM radio is also present in addition to an onboard digital compass and an accelerometer sensor. The specs sheet is completed by the 3.5 mm headset jack, the microSD memory card slot and a miniUSB port. The HTC Tattoo will be only the second phone from HTC to have the company’s Sense UI, the first being the <a href="http://www.htcblogged.co.uk/htc-phones/htc-hero-innovation-in-design.html">HTC Hero</a>.</p>
<p>The HTC Tattoo is set to see the light of day in Europe (including the UK) by the start of October and will then be released in other markets following the release in Europe. No official word has been given with regard to the price of the HTC Tattoo, but there are rumours doing the rounds that it will cost around 200 Euros (180 pounds).</p>
